does any one have any info as to fit the 60 series diff to the middys chassis the 60 series diff are 3inches wider then the middys original diffs... need to know what i have to look at and modify to make the diffs fit.... what i do know is the the middys chassis width above the front diff is 720mm and the 60 series chassis width above the front diff is 800mm

yeah mate i got a pair of 60 series diffs picked em up for $100 armsup ben this is a long term project so the diffs unfortunately wont be goin in till next year some time.... trust me ben i will let every one on this forum know what is happenen with the middy as soon as i get started Very Happy #Rofl armsup

with spoa the problem is that you will deffinately have to go wider but i dont recon 80 series diffs are the go as they might be to wide... is this gonna be done to your daily driver? 60 series diffs are the go as they are 3.5 inches wider and you can then put a bigger (positive) offset on you rims and if you wanna street it you just have to thro a set of negative offset rims like the ones that come standard on a GU POOTROL or 80 series armsup
